What type of exposure are you experiencing if you cough and your eyes water after spilling a toxic substance?

Explanation:
The experience of coughing and having watery eyes after spilling a toxic substance indicates an acute exposure. Acute exposure refers to a situation where an individual comes into contact with a hazardous material for a short duration, resulting in immediate and noticeable effects. This type of exposure often leads to symptoms such as irritation, coughing, and other respiratory or sensory reactions shortly after the event occurs. In hazardous materials contexts, acute exposures can arise from spill incidents, accidental releases, or sudden accidents involving toxic substances. The swift onset of symptoms like coughing and irritation reinforces that the exposure was not long-term but rather a rapid and immediate reaction to the hazardous substance. Chronic exposures occur over extended periods—often resulting in long-lasting health effects, while delayed exposures involve symptoms that do not manifest until some time after the initial contact. Systemic exposure typically refers to the distribution of a toxic substance throughout the body, affecting internal organs and functions, which would not necessarily cause immediate, localized symptoms like coughing and watery eyes. Therefore, the symptoms you are experiencing undeniably align with the characteristics of acute exposure.

Common Content Areas

The HAZMAT exam covers various content areas, including but not limited to:

  • Hazardous Materials Regulations: Understanding federal and state regulations governing the storage and handling of hazardous materials.
  • Safety Protocols: Knowledge of safety measures and best practices for working with hazardous substances.
  • Emergency Response: Strategies for responding to hazardous materials incidents, including spill containment and evacuation procedures.
  • Identification of Hazardous Materials: Recognizing different types of hazardous materials and their associated risks.

Familiarizing yourself with these areas will help you prepare effectively for the exam.
